Optimization Of Condensate Oil Unit And HydroCOM Compressor HYSYS Simulation Parameters

Gaolan terminal gas operating company CNOOC is the domestic largest natural gas processing terminal.Received and operated the natural gas from the biggest offshore platform-LW3-1 platform in Asia,a complete set of gas capacity is 8 billion m3/a,the corresponding stable condensate oil unit design processing capacity is 3500 m3/d.Transported the natural Gas to Guangdong province pipe manifold after preprocessing unit,meanwhile hydrocarbon into the tank by fractionation unit,finally the liquid phase transmission into the tank after stable condensate oil unit.Since stable condensate oil unit put into production,due to the demand of downstream changes frequently and flash steam compressor HydroCOM system parameter setting is wrong,cause capacity can’t meet the design requirements with evacuating,not only cause the economical losses,also impact on the environment.First of all,To improve the parameters inside the HYSYS software,after observations,To improve the parameters of process and HydroCOM control system.Finally,finish a set of reliability,safety,high economic performance of stable condensate oil unit.Implements the rated capacity and overcame the gas vent that caused by the frequent change of processing,mismatched parameter and the issue such as difference of economical effiency.
